MapR Hbase/M7 issue while connecting from Talend 5.6. talend 5.5 works

One Star

MapR Hbase/M7 issue while connecting from Talend 5.6. talend 5.5 works

I am getting below error while connecting to MapR M7/Hbase 0.98.14 version. Please advise. I am not sure what should i do.
Exception in thread "main" java.lang.NoSuchMethodError: org.apache.hadoop.hbase.util.Bytes.equals([BLjava/nio/ByteBufferSmiley WinkZ at org.apache.hadoop.hbase.TableName.(TableName.java:285) at org.apache.hadoop.hbase.TableName.(TableName.java:269) at org.apache.hadoop.hbase.TableName.createTableNameIfNecessary(TableName.java:356) at org.apache.hadoop.hbase.TableName.valueOf(TableName.java:394) at org.apache.hadoop.hbase.TableName.(TableName.java:82) at org.apache.hadoop.hbase.client.HTable.(HTable.java:169) at talendbd.didatawscall_0_1.DiDataWSCall.tJavaFlex_1Process(DiDataWSCall.java:4441) at talendbd.didatawscall_0_1.DiDataWSCall.tJava_1Process(DiDataWSCall.java:10992) at talendbd.didatawscall_0_1.DiDataWSCall.tHBaseConnection_1Process(DiDataWSCall.java:10871) at talendbd.didatawscall_0_1.DiDataWSCall.tHDFSConnection_1Process(DiDataWSCall.java:10752) at talendbd.didatawscall_0_1.DiDataWSCall.runJobInTOS(DiDataWSCall.java:12048) at talendbd.didatawscall_0_1.DiDataWSCall.runJob(DiDataWSCall.java:11428) at talendbd.didataobtainrawusage_0_1.DiDataObtainRawUsage.tRunJob_3Process(DiDataObtainRawUsage.java:1250) at talendbd.didataobtainrawusage_0_1.DiDataObtainRawUsage.runJobInTOS(DiDataObtainRawUsage.java:1909) at talendbd.didataobtainrawusage_0_1.DiDataObtainRawUsage.runJob(DiDataObtainRawUsage.java:1376) at talendbd.didatacollection_0_1.DiDataCollection.tRunJob_2Process(DiDataCollection.java:2086) at talendbd.didatacollection_0_1.DiDataCollection.tJava_1Process(DiDataCollection.java:1787) at talendbd.didatacollection_0_1.DiDataCollection.runJobInTOS(DiDataCollection.java:3431) at talendbd.didatacollection_0_1.DiDataCollection.runJob(DiDataCollection.java:2914) at talendbd.didatamaster_0_1.DiDataMaster.tRunJob_1Process(DiDataMaster.java:2687) at talendbd.didatamaster_0_1.DiDataMaster.tRunJob_3Process(DiDataMaster.java:2246) at talendbd.didatamaster_0_1.DiDataMaster.tJava_1Process(DiDataMaster.java:6022) at talendbd.didatamaster_0_1.DiDataMaster.tFileInputDelimited_1Process(DiDataMaster.java:5862) at talendbd.didatamaster_0_1.DiDataMaster.tJava_2Process(DiDataMaster.java:6126) at talendbd.didatamaster_0_1.DiDataMaster.runJobInTOS(DiDataMaster.java:7131) at talendbd.didatamaster_0_1.DiDataMaster.main(DiDataMaster.java:6311)
I found one answer below but its not much helpful. Please advise.
Moderator

Re: MapR Hbase/M7 issue while connecting from Talend 5.6. talend 5.5 works

Hi,
According the error message, it indicates the method does not exist. Could you please let me know which components are in your job?
Is there any missing jar issue in Talend 5.6?
Best regards
Sabrina
--
Don't forget to give kudos when a reply is helpful and click Accept the solution when you think you're good with it.